ViewA finely crafted cherry wood side table, inspired by the Austrian Biedermeier period (1830-1840). This elegant piece features a single drawer and is supported by distinctive, sinuously intertwined legs adorned with black lacquer and gold-leaf accents at the joints and base. A central stretcher connects the sculpted feet, offering both stability and period authenticity.
